Abacus Global Management, Inc.
What the company does
- Asset management and investment platform operating through multiple subsidiaries and acquisitions.
- Operates in the life settlement market through Carlisle Management Company S.C.A. (CMC) and Carlisle Investment Group S.A.R.L. (CIG), Luxembourg-based investment managers.
- Provides asset management services and index provisioning through FCF Advisors, LLC (FCF Advisors), a New York–based firm focused on free cash flow–oriented investment strategies.
- Consolidates these businesses under a single corporate umbrella and manages them as wholly owned subsidiaries.
Corporate history and key events
- Formed as East Resources Acquisition Company (ERES), a Delaware blank-check company, on May 22, 2020.
- Completed a business combination on June 30, 2023 involving Abacus Merger Sub, LLC (a subsidiary of ERES), Longevity Market Assets, LLC (LMA), and Abacus Settlements, LLC (together, the “Companies”). LMA Merger Sub merged into LMA (LMA survived) and Abacus Merger Sub merged into Abacus (Abacus survived). The Companies became direct wholly owned subsidiaries of ERES.
- In connection with the business combination, ERES changed its name to Abacus Life, Inc.
- Completed acquisitions on December 2, 2024 of Carlisle Management Company S.C.A. and Carlisle Investment Group S.A.R.L. (collectively “Carlisle”) and FCF Advisors, LLC (“FCF”).
- The Carlisle and FCF acquisitions expanded the company’s asset management and investment strategy capabilities.
- Changed its name to Abacus Global Management, Inc. on February 27, 2025.
